Transaction 88c59755f0612d0283b28ac41efabcb4dc4abd3fa423f589d1ca59f994451d79
3 Input
2 Outputs
- 88c59755f0612d0283b28ac41efabcb4dc4abd3fa423f589d1ca59f994451d79:0
- 88c59755f0612d0283b28ac41efabcb4dc4abd3fa423f589d1ca59f994451d79:1
value 2642976
address 14tUzzkbZ5KrygGX8cuFSRYHTk9wUGKkAT
value 41659
address 3BMEXAqh6D1RC8Tu4ZT9TJeb4mithGxA7Q